From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
 


In the 1991 Intertoto Cup no knock-out rounds were contested, and therefore no winner was declared.

Group stage[edit]

The teams were divided into 9 groups of 4 teams and 1 group of 3 teams each. In two groups teams withdrew from the tournament before it finished.
